The Role of Material Type and Coating in Iron Sheet Selection

Different types of iron sheets are available in the market, each with unique properties and characteristics. Galvanized iron sheets, for example, have a protective zinc coating that offers improved corrosion resistance and a longer lifespan. These sheets may be slightly more expensive; however, they can help you save money by reducing maintenance and replacement costs. Considering the Reputation and Reliability of Suppliers

The reliability and reputation of iron sheet suppliers can significantly impact the cost and quality of your project. Researching mabati prices and comparing them with various suppliers is crucial in ensuring the best value for your money. Look for suppliers with a solid reputation, good customer reviews, and a history of providing high-quality products at competitive prices. A reputable supplier will also offer warranty and support services, giving you peace of mind and protection for your investment.
